Задать вопрос

Проблема с относительными ссылками в windows 7, как решить данную проблему?

Здравствуйте! Недавно в компьютере с windows 7 обнаружил такую проблему: есть папка, внутри которой html файл и ещё одна папка с изображением car.jpg. В html документе вставлено изображение, img src="car.jpg", при открытии этого файла в chrome картинка не появляется, но при указании полного пути файла img src="C:\Users\...\car.jpg всё работает. Началось всё недавно, раньше работало и при относительном пути. Может проблема в компьютере?
  • Вопрос задан
  • 363 просмотра
Подписаться 1 Оценить 1 комментарий
Пригласить эксперта
Ответы на вопрос 3
profesor08
@profesor08
  • папка
    • img
      • car.jpg

    • index.html



Как вы описали, то у вас вот такая структура, если так, то img src="car.jpg" у вас работать не могло, а раз не могло, то вы чего-то не договариваете. У вас должно быть img src="img/car.jpg", вот это правильный относительный путь.

Если все работало раньше, то у вас картинки были в папке с html файлом, вы их однажды убрали в папку и забыли.
Ответ написан
Rsa97
@Rsa97
Для правильного вопроса надо знать половину ответа
Проблем а в том, что в ссылке не указана папка, в которую вложен рисунок.
Для img src="car.jpg" рисунок должен быть в той же папке, что и html-файл.
Ответ написан
SpyDeX
@SpyDeX
Рыбу не раздаю, только удочки.
и это правильно, что ссылки сохраняются не с полным путём, а относительным.
при переносе html И соответствующих файлов в любое другое место, не будет необходимости менять что-то в HTML.
чтобы в дальнейшем проблем не возникало, нужно просто все связаные файлы либо зиповать, либо класть в свою индивидуальную папку, чтобы не растерялись "компоненты" страницы. И можно будет хранить страницу в любом месте, хоть на компе, хоть на флешке, хоть на облаке.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ы